The postcode NG15 6PD is located in Ashfield, in the county of Nottinghamsh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. NG15 6PD is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NG15 6PD is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NG15 6PD as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ious transitions.

The closest road name to NG15 6PD is Priory Road which is centered 52 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Priory Road and is 40 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 1.73 km away at Hucknall Tram Stop The closest railway station is Hucknall Rail Station, 1.74 km away.

The closest primary school to NG15 6PD (for ages 11 and under) is Hillside Primary and Nursery School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 27, 2016.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Holgate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on March 13, 2019 rated this school as Requires improvement

The local pub for residents of NG15 6PD is Door 57 and is 581 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on June 24,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Seagull Fish Bar and is 200 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Needs Improvement on September 6,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 144.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 12.4 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NG15 6PD is covered by the Nottinghamshire police force association and Nottinghamshire County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
